Patent number: 9189145Abstract: In a method to unlock a touch screen of an electronic device, a press operation is received from the touch screen pressed by a user. The touch screen includes an unlocking interface. The method determines whether the press operation is within a press area of the unlocking interface. When the press operation is within the press area, the method further controls an indicator of the unlocking interface to move at a default speed, and locates a stop position of the indicator on the touch screen when the indicator stops moving. The method unlocks the touch screen when the stop position is within a predefined area of the unlocking interface.Type: GrantFiled: December 14, 2012Date of Patent: November 17, 2015Assignees: SHENZHEN FUTAIHONG PRECISION INDUSTRY CO., LTD., Chi Mei Communication Systems, Inc.Inventor: Ze-Biao Zhang

Patent number: 8930821Abstract: A system generates an output identifying components for a building. Each of the components having one of a plurality of types, and is defined by a plurality of specifications. The system includes a network interface, a computer system memory, and a processing circuit. The network interface receives a selection tool from a network. The computer system memory stores the selection tool. The processing circuit executes the selection tool to: open a multi-window display that includes a schedule window, a product type select window, and a product window. A menu of graphic elements is displayed, each graphic element representative of a product type. A user input selects a graphic element from the menu, and the graphic element then appears in the product type select window. A component database is filtered to identify components having a component type corresponding to the graphic element. A list of those components is displayed.Type: GrantFiled: April 6, 2012Date of Patent: January 6, 2015Assignee: Siemens Industry, Inc.Inventors: Byran Blackham, Jason Briggs, Jon Glidden, Mark Halbur, Leslie Hanson, Elizabeth Jacobs, Michael Rochelle, Amy Rubio, Ken Stull

Patent number: 8914736Abstract: A request to render a control content is intercepted by a client application as it is being served from a content source. Based on predetermined criteria, the control content is replaced with replacement content. The replacement content may be an alternative version of the control content differing from the control content in one or more alternative elements. The replacement content may be created with a graphical interface that overlays the control content. The graphical interface allows a user to select elements of the control content, edit the selected elements of the control content, and save the edited elements as part of the replacement content.Type: GrantFiled: February 21, 2012Date of Patent: December 16, 2014Assignee: International Business Machines CorporationInventor: Matthew Cardasco

Patent number: 8826191Abstract: A computer-implemented method includes identifying a bit-mapped image of a line or polygon shape; mapping the image to a texture map that is slightly large in at least one dimension than the bit-mapped image; overlaying the bit-mapped image and the texture map; computing pixel shading for pixels between an outer edge of the bit-mapped image and the texture map by measuring a distance from particular ones of the pixels to an idealized line near an edge of the bit-mapped image; and displaying the bit-mapped image with pixels at its edge shaded according to the computed pixel shading.Type: GrantFiled: January 5, 2012Date of Patent: September 2, 2014Assignee: Google Inc.Inventor: James J. Shuma

Patent number: 7218322Abstract: Systems and methods are provided for providing a fine-to-coarse look ahead in connection with parametrization in a graphics system. The use of a variety of parametrization metrics may be supplemented and improved by the fine-to-coarse look ahead techniques of the invention. First, the metric of a parametrization is minimized using a coarse-to-fine hierarchical solver, and then accelerated with a fine-to-coarse propagation. The resulting parametrizations have increased texture resolution in surface regions with greater signal detail at all levels of detail in the progressive mesh sequence.Type: GrantFiled: July 19, 2005Date of Patent: May 15, 2007Assignee: Microsoft CorporationInventors: Hugues Herve Hoppe, John Michael Snyder, Pedro Vieira Sander, Steven Jacob Gortler
